Pros

- Salary was very competitive at time of joining but this may have changed now with the current tech industry trends - Full work from home meant good work/ life balance - International team with a wealth of breadth and experience with most people at lateral levels willing to pitch in and help out. Senior management underneath c-levels want the best and try to advocate where they can

Cons

- Executive level management seem completely distant/ unengaged with what the company does and what the product is i.e. a platform for grocery retailers - Positions in company hierarchy seem to be quite rigid with no real opportunity for internal advancement. This makes Wynshop a good place to hone your current level before moving on. Not a place to stay - Full work from home can be a bit isolating at times, no real connection to colleagues. This makes tough conversations even harder due to a keyboard warrior effect - Siloed teams leads to a lot of Us v. Them mentality which makes tough conversations even harder. Seems to come from the top on a fundamental disagreement on strategy. Goal posts are always changing

Pros

Good benefits, hands-on team leaders who care about professional development.

Cons

Upper management seemed increasingly disconnected from the workforce, with limited communication and little evidence of concern for employee well-being. Over the past several years, raises were minimal or nonexistent, despite increasing workloads and rising expectations. Layoffs and restructuring became a regular occurrence, creating a constant sense of instability and uncertainty. While my coworkers were fantastic and dedicated, the lack of support from leadership ultimately made it difficult to feel valued or secure in my role. I hope the company takes steps to address these issues and better prioritize its employees in the future.
